Using two contra-rotating rotors that utilize gyroscopic inertia, this helicopter is sure to keep its balance while flying. With two micro-motors that spin the rotors at varying speeds, operators will be able to maneuver the helicopter in precise 360 degree turns.
This tiny helicopter can be used indoors as well as out. Measuring only 6" in length and 5" inches in height it has four tiny landing legs that allow flyers to land almost anywhere. Other features include a tail boom and tail fin on a sleek plastic frame and two LEDs that allow for nighttime flight. A rechargeable lithium battery allows flights as long as eight minutes. The remote has two channels, reaches up to 50 feet and requires only one 9-volt battery.
